Wordless Wednesday ~ Kindergarten Excitement

While my eyes welled up with tears watching my five year old joyfully bound up the steps of the school bus for a short first bus ride around the parking lot, she was all smiles and giggles. Practically leaping from the bus steps after the short ride she has been looking forward to for weeks I managed to capture this moment as she ran toward me to tell me all about her “trip.”

Yes, she is ready for Kindergarten. But am I?
